A geometric sans built from long, monoline strokes and rounded-rectangle (superellipse-like) counters. The letterforms are notably extended with generous horizontal spans and relatively open interior space, while terminals are clean and mostly squared-off with softened corners. Curves are handled as smooth, flattened arcs and rounded corners, contrasted by occasional sharp diagonals (notably in K, V, W, X, Y, Z) that create a crisp, engineered rhythm. Overall spacing and stroke behavior feel consistent and deliberate, producing a streamlined, display-forward texture in lines of text.
Best suited to short-to-medium display settings such as headlines, posters, product branding, and logotypes where its extended proportions can read clearly and feel intentional. It can also work for interface titles, signage, or motion graphics where a clean techno tone is desired, but it is likely strongest when given ample tracking and line spacing.
The design reads as futuristic and technical, evoking digital interfaces, aerospace/industrial styling, and sci‑fi titling. Its wide stance and rounded-rect geometry give it a sleek, modern coolness, while the angular diagonals add a slightly aggressive, high-performance edge.
The font appears designed to deliver a modern, futuristic voice through superellipse-based round forms, extended proportions, and a monoline construction. The goal seems to be a distinctive, engineered look that stays clean and minimal while remaining recognizable in bold, high-tech contexts.
Many rounded forms (O, Q, 0) approach a soft-cornered rectangular silhouette rather than a pure circle, reinforcing the superellipse theme. Several glyphs use simplified constructions—particularly in the zig-zag diagonals and flattened bowls—which boosts distinctiveness but can make dense paragraph settings feel more stylized than neutral.
